This Stampendous stamp is one of my favorites for balloons but I sometimes forget about it. Thanks for the inspiration to use it today! I stamped it in Memento and colored with SU Blends markers. I used Wink of Stella on the white highlight spots, the confetti and string. Die-cut the panel with a dotted rectangle. I have a bin of cardstock scraps by my desk to use as I can. I looked down and saw some old Orchid Opulence CS; I was surprised how closely it matched to the Fresh Freesia Blends ink. A stamped sentiment and a few yellow sequins to finish. TFL
